Story summary
- Caroline Mattox resigned as president of University of Georgia Turning Point USA chapter on April 22, saying the group had abandoned its founding principles.
- In an Instagram post, Mattox cited Charlie Kirk’s September 2025 death and accused the organization of dishonesty.
- The April 14 event with Vice President JD Vance drew an arena, saw speaker Erika Kirk withdraw over alleged threats, and featured Andrew Kolvet blaming low turnout on left-wing protestors reserving tickets.
